Washington, October 27 : U. S. Republican presidential candidate John McCain has said that one-third of the clothing and accessories worth 150,000 dollars, purchased by the party on for his running mate Sarah Palin and her family, have been returned.
He insisted that the clothes would be donated to charity after the election.
London, Oct 26 : Bitter infighting between advisers to John McCain and his running-mate, Sarah Palin, has exploded into public view, with McCain supporters accusing her of being a “diva” and her own faction warning that they would not let her take the blame if the campaign suffers a heavy defeat.
Anonymous briefing and counter-briefing on Saturday suggested Governor Palin is “going rogue” and blaming many of the campaign’s senior advisers for her own plummeting poll ratings, the Independent reported.

London, Oct 25 : Sarah Palin, the Republican Party vice-presidential nominee for the US elections 2008, has failed in her aim to keep beluga whales off the endangered species list.
According to a report in New Scientist, the US government has added beluga whales in the Cook Inlet in Alaska to the endangered species list.
This is despite Palin’s efforts as state governor to prevent protection for this population being boosted.
Washington, Oct 25 : Republican vice-presidential candidate Sarah Palin’s popularity is depleting by the day, even as less than two weeks are left for the Nov 4 elections. According to Washington Post, public perception about Palin was falling because people believe that she lacks experience to handle the second-highest post.
